Fleet management is a subset of the wider discipline of business management. Fleet managers must therefore have a good understanding of common business practices including the regulatory and legal environment, writing skills, the Request for Proposal (RFP), and creating fleet policies. Even though many organizations have specialists to assist fleet managers in these specific domains, there is significant value to fleet managers understanding these issues.

You will learn:
♦ The fleet regulatory environment.
♦ A “crash-course” in business law including legal terminology and concepts, such as bailment, contracting, and employment law.
♦ How to prepare different types of RFPs. How to write a company fleet policy.
